CNN truth-checker Daniel Dale did his thing, debunking thirteen different false or misleading claims that emanated from the Conservative Political Action Conference, or CPAC.

The annual conservative gathering saved Dale extremely busy on just the primary day of the weekend-lengthy convention, as he evaluated claims from Marjorie Taylor Greene, Steve Bannon, Rep. Jim Jordan, and many, many more.

Dale’s introduction pretty much says it all:

contributors of Congress, former govt officials and conservative personalities who spoke on the convention on Thursday and Friday made false claims about a number of issues.

Rep. Jim Jordan of Ohio uttered two false claims about President Joe Biden. Rep. Marjorie Taylor Greene of Georgia repeated a debunked declare about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ky. Sen. Tommy Tuberville of Alabama used two inaccurate information as he lamented the state of the us of a. Former Trump White House reliable Steve Bannon repeated his common lie about the 2020 election having been stolen from Trump, this time baselesly blaming Fox for Trump’s defeat.

Rep. Kat Cammack of Florida incorrectly said a former Obama administration reputable had encouraged folks to bother Supreme Courtroom Justice Brett Kavanaugh. Rep. Ralph Norman of South Carolina inaccurately claimed Biden had laughed at a grieving mom and inaccurately insinuated that the FBI tipped off the media to its search of former President Donald Trump’s Florida place of dwelling. Two other speakers, Rep. Scott Perry of Pennsylvania and former Trump administration authentic Sebastian Gorka, inflated the collection of deaths from fentanyl.
